如何通过USB唤醒CH582m

image.png

我看到MCU低功耗唤醒的唤醒源里面有USB唤醒这个选项

但是,但是我将其配置为唤醒源后

PWR_PeriphWakeUpCfg( ENABLE, RB_SLP_RTC_WAKE|RB_SLP_USB_WAKE, Long_Delay );

用电池供电,插入USB却没有唤醒,USB的代码是用的  CH583EVT\EVT\EXAM\USB\Device\COM 的代码

请问有用USB 唤醒的示例代码吗?


检查下低功耗模式,只有空闲和暂停模式,支持USB唤醒。


那有没有其它的办法,在电池供电时,在睡眠模式下通过USB的插入来唤醒CH582M呢??


将USB接口的VBUS上5V电压,作为高电平信号,来触发IO唤醒。


只有登录才能回复,可以选择微信账号登录